Quick check — and when it's not DIY
Before booking a repair, check whether the door still sits flush when closed, or visibly gaps on one side. Also, wipe the gasket clean and check it for obvious tears, warping, or trapped debris. Past that point, a gasket that still won't seal after cleaning usually means the door itself is misaligned, and adjusting hinges without the right technique can crack the door panel.
